As one of your
cooperating international partner institutions, we are pleased to bring to your
attention the 6th annual International Summer Session (ISS) in Korean
Studies taught entirely in English offered by Hankuk University of Foreign
Studies in Seoul. This year’s five-week session of the
International Summer Session in Korean Studies will be held from July 7 - August
8, 2008.
The ISS offers a Korean
Studies program suitable for either undergraduate or graduate students from any
country who wish to broaden their understanding of contemporary Korean society.
Korean language classes at three proficiency levels from beginner to advanced
are also offered during the summer program.
Please note that tuition waivers of US$500
will be awarded to any applicants from each of our
international partner institutions. Regular tuition covers enrollment in
two 3-hour courses for 6 credit hours, as well as all co-curricular field trips.
(Additional optional field trips will be organized for a nominal at-cost fee.) A
student who enrolls for 6 credit hours of Korean Studies courses in the morning
may also choose to enroll in Korean language classes in the afternoon.
Scholarship recipients for the morning classes will also be granted a
scholarship for the afternoon language classes, calculated on the same basis.
The individual
participant is responsible for housing, the cost of meals, local transportation,
books and study materials, and personal expenses during the program. Experience
over the past several years tells us that students should plan on bringing a
minimum of US$750-$800 for these expenses for a five-week period in
Korea. All participants are expected
to pay the initial $50 application fee.
